The Insanity of picking paint colors!!!




Do you struggle with choosing paint colors? I have painted my downstairs a total of 3 times and I am stilll not totally satisfied. My latest project has been choosing a color for the Master Bedroom. I wanted a blue with a little bit of gray, but not too muted, but with a little bit of aqua or green to it, but I don't want it to look green, but I don't want it to look like a babies nursery, but I don't want it to look too muted, and I definitely don't want it too bright... do you see where I am going with this?
I always seems to know what I don't want, but I don't know what I DO want! It is so frustrating.

So after several months of gathering paint chips from every store, in every shade possible, and after about 6 cans of sample paint I finally took the plunge. The winner is.... drumroll......

BENJAMIN MOORE : GOSSAMER BLUE

looks like it will be pretty. I saw a comment you left about Ikea couches. I have 3 boys and 3 dogs and mine have held up good, I have the white slipcovers and I have washed them ALOT, I found one trick is to not let them dry completely in the dryer, it makes them easier to put back on, I do dry mine in the dryer but I have heard others say they hang them to dry. The only one that did shrink a little was the chair cover other than that I haven't had any problems. I noticed on some of their slipcovers that it says dryclean only so I guess it depends on which ones you are getting. Oh and I soak mine in Biz cleaner before I wash them, it seems to help getting the dirt out (;
